NCP81161 VR12.5 Compatible Synchronous Buck MOSFET Drivers The NCP81161 is a high performance dual MOSFET gate driver optimized to drive the gates of both high−side and low−side power MOSFETs in a synchronous buck converter. It can drive up to 3 nF load with a 25 ns propagation delay and 20 ns transition time. Adaptive anti−cross−conduction and power saving operation circuit can provide a low switching loss and high efficiency solution for notebook and desktop systems. Bidirectional EN pin can provide a fault signal to controller when the gate driver fault detect under OVP, UVLO occur.
